Desiccant masterbatch is a concentrated mixture of desiccant materials that can be incorporated into plastics during the manufacturing process. Its primary function is to absorb moisture, which can significantly impact the quality, longevity, and performance of plastic products. By integrating these moisture-absorbing properties into the material itself, manufacturers create a more stable and durable end product.
One of the most prominent uses of desiccant masterbatch is in the packaging industry. Moisture can lead to the degradation of products, especially those sensitive to humidity, such as electronics, pharmaceuticals, and food items. Incorporating a desiccant masterbatch into packaging materials helps safeguard these products by maintaining a dry environment, thereby extending their shelf life and ensuring that they reach consumers in optimal condition.
Incorporating desiccant masterbatch into polymers can also enhance their mechanical properties. Moisture can negatively affect the physical characteristics of polymers, leading to brittleness or warping. By embedding desiccants, manufacturers can mitigate these issues, resulting in stronger and more resilient materials that perform better under various conditions. This improvement translates to reduced waste and increased efficiency during production and usage.

Another significant advantage of using desiccant masterbatch is its contribution to cost efficiency. By preventing moisture-related defects, businesses can reduce material waste and lower production costs. This efficiency is particularly vital in industries where profit margins are slim and quality control is critical.
With a growing emphasis on sustainability, the use of desiccant masterbatch can also align with eco-friendly practices. Reducing material waste not only cuts costs but also lessens the environmental impact associated with manufacturing. Additionally, many desiccant materials used in these masterbatches are non-toxic and safe for various applications, making them a suitable choice for companies looking to minimize their ecological footprint.
Selecting the appropriate desiccant masterbatch is crucial for maximizing its benefits. Factors such as the type of polymer, the specific application, and the environmental conditions should guide this decision.
